James Lynch Looks To Improve Bears Defense

The Chicago Bears have signed defensive lineman James Lynch.

The contract is expected to be for one season, although the monetary amount is currently unknown. Lynch is entering his sixth NFL season. 

Historically, Lynch has been used as a spark plug for the defense off the bench. He’s played in 71 games in the NFL but has only started in four of them.

Last year with the Tennessee Titans, Lynch was in an aggressive system under defensive coordinator Dennard Wilson. Wilson’s system looked to put tight pressure on the wide receivers and confuse the quarterback. This system can make it easier for defenders to get tackles. Lynch had 25 tackles last season, the second-most of his career.

Dennis Allen will enter his second season as the Bears’ defensive coordinator. Allen has been in the NFL for a long time. Earlier in his career, he was very aggressive with going for blitzes and QB hits. However, in recent years, he prefers simulated blitzes, which make the QB think there’s going to be a blitz based on pre-snap formation. He also focuses on putting heavy pressure on WRs. In many ways, Allen’s system is similar to Wilson’s. 

Lynch’s best season in the NFL was in 2021 with the Minnesota Vikings. Lynch had 30 tackles in 13 games. The Vikings actually had two defensive coordinators during the 2021 season. Andre Patterson was an expert with the defensive line, while Adam Zimmer was an expert with linebackers. Although this system was good for Lynch, it didn’t work out overall, as the Vikings finished with the No. 24 defense. 

NFL training camps will begin in July. Lynch will need to compete with Neville Gallimore for playing time on the defensive line. Both are aimed at improving the Bears’ No. 25 defense from last season.
